Scientific Name
Lantana camera
Common Name
Lantana

Characteristics

Season
summer to fall
Height
6-12 inches
Hardiness
USDA Hardiness Zone 8-10
Flower Color
orange, pink, yellow
Soil
well drained, tolerates drought
Exposure
full sun
Propagation
cuttings
North Carolina Regions
Piedmont, Coastal Plain
Comments
Lantana will perennialize in the warm coastal areas of N.C. The cultivar 'Miss Huff' will survive the winter in the Piedmont. Lantana is very attractive to butterflies and flowers from summer until frost.
Origin
South America
